React

스프레드

sdafdq 2023. 11. 15. 13:50

배열이나 객체의 속성들을 펼쳐서 주는 것.

 

예를 들어 배열 하나를

 

...arr 하면 내부의 값을 쫙 개개로 뿌려줌

객체도 가능함

 

  const [dbData, setDbData] = useState({
    _id:'',
    name:'',
    belong:'',
    phone:'',
    status:''
  });

  const changeHandler = (e)=>{
    setDbData({
      ...dbData, [e.target.name]:e.target.value
    });
  }

이렇게가 가능.

 

e.target은 input인데 name이 보통 db의 열이름이랑 맞추니까. 그게 관례니까.

 

배열도 가능

'React' 카테고리의 다른 글

리액트 라우터 링크  (0) 2023.11.15
서스펜스, 비동기 로딩  (0) 2023.11.15
스타일드 컴포넌트  (0) 2023.11.10
리액트 이미지 가져오는 법  (0) 2023.11.09
여러 개 데이터 뽑아서 문서에 넣기  (0) 2023.11.03